Common Challenges in Student Performance Tracking and How to Solve Them

📘

Tracking student performance can be complex due to various factors, including data overload and inconsistent feedback mechanisms.

Identifying Data Overload

Many teachers struggle with too much data, making it hard to spot key trends. Focusing on critical metrics can alleviate this issue.

Prioritizing essential data points enhances clarity and helps identify struggling students quickly.

Inconsistent Feedback

Students often face issues due to unclear grading systems. Standardizing feedback practices fosters a better understanding of expectations.

Frequent communication between teachers and students can bridge gaps in understanding.

Lack of Engagement

Many students disengage from assessments, leading to inaccurate tracking. Incorporating interactive assessments can boost participation.

Engagement initiatives can provide richer insights into student performance.

Utilizing Technology Effectively

Implementing EdTech solutions can streamline performance tracking. Educators should choose tools that integrate well with existing systems.

Training staff to use these technologies is crucial for maximizing their benefits.

FAQs

What is data overload in performance tracking?

Data overload occurs when too much information makes it difficult to draw accurate conclusions about student performance.

How can I standardize feedback?

Establish consistent grading rubrics that all educators can use to ensure uniform feedback across classes.

What role does technology play in tracking?

Technology facilitates efficient data collection and analysis, helping educators to track and respond to student needs more effectively.
